- Title
STUDY AND ANALYSIS ON ENTREPRENEURIAL BEHAVIOR OF DAIRY FARMERMS.
- Authors
Chaurasiya, K. K.; Badodiya, S. K.; Maratha, Prashant; Mishra, Palak
- Abstract
Dairy entrepreneur is the most important figure of economic activity and prime mover of development. The present study was conducted in surrounding area of Gwalior city of Madhya Pradesh. A list of farmers who are practicing dairy and possessing minimum 5 dairy animals was prepared. From this list 200 dairy farmers were selected by random sampling method. The study revealed that majority 65.5% respondents had medium level of entrepreneurial behaviour about dairy management practices. The entrepreneurial behavior was positively and significantly related with education, dairy experience, land holding, livestock possession, occupation, annual income, material possession, extension contact, economic motivation, market orientation, scientific orientation, attitude of dairy farmers towards dairy farming and knowledge of improved dairy management practices found to have positive and significant relationship with entrepreneurial behavior. Coefficient of determination R2 was 0.977 which indicates that 97% percent variation in the entrepreneurial behavior of dairy farmers was explained by sixteen independent variables which were selected for study.
